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[html5+css+jquery] Suwak zmieniający dynamicznie dwie wartości
miccom
post
Post #1





Grupa: Zarejestrowani
Postów: 493
Pomógł: 8
Dołączył: 7.07.2007
Skąd: Tychy

Ostrzeżenie: (0%)
-----


Witam.
Szukam patentu, jak przygotować ładny suwak, który podczas przesuwania będzie ujmował jedną wartość a dodawał pomnożoną *4 (IMG:style_emoticons/default/smile.gif)

  1. Wybierz liczbę: <input type='range' min=2 max=12 id='liczba'></input>


Chciałbym tak, aby przy "przesuwaniu" suwaka w jednym div liczba się zmniejszała o jeden, a w drugim div liczba zwiększała się o 20...
Proszę o pomoc, jak najlepiej to ugryźć i rozkminić (IMG:style_emoticons/default/smile.gif)
Pozdrawiam.
miccom
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i (1 - 4)
Arcioch
post
Post #2





Grupa: Zarejestrowani
Postów: 324
Pomógł: 110
Dołączył: 18.09.2012

Ostrzeżenie: (0%)
-----


jQuerz Ui Slider + odpowiednie przechwycenie wartości + działania na liczbach w divach (IMG:style_emoticons/default/smile.gif)
Go to the top of the page
+Quote Post
miccom
post
Post #3





Grupa: Zarejestrowani
Postów: 493
Pomógł: 8
Dołączył: 7.07.2007
Skąd: Tychy

Ostrzeżenie: (0%)
-----


Hmm, a jak przechwycić taką wartość? (IMG:style_emoticons/default/smile.gif)
Go to the top of the page
+Quote Post
markonix
post
Post #4





Grupa: Zarejestrowani
Postów: 2 707
Pomógł: 290
Dołączył: 16.12.2008
Skąd: Śląsk

Ostrzeżenie: (0%)
-----


W 4 przykładzie masz już metodę (sam przykład jest nadmiarowy w kontekście Twojego problemu).
Go to the top of the page
+Quote Post
miccom
post
Post #5





Grupa: Zarejestrowani
Postów: 493
Pomógł: 8
Dołączył: 7.07.2007
Skąd: Tychy

Ostrzeżenie: (0%)
-----


OK, dziękuje za pomoc.
Wygooglowałem tak:

  1. onload = function() {
  2. var $ = function(id) { return document.getElementById(id); };
  3. $('one').oninput = function() { $('uno').innerHTML = 150-this.value; $('due').innerHTML = this.value*20;};
  4. $('one').oninput();
  5. };
  6. </head>
  7.  
  8. <div id="golden">
  9. GOLD
  10. <div id="uno"></div>
  11. </div><div id="suwak"><input type="range" id="one" min="0" max="150" value="0"/></div>
  12. <div id="credits">
  13. CREDITS
  14. <div id="due">&nbsp;</div>
  15. </div>
i pięknie śmiga:)
Pozdrawiam.
miccom
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 24.08.2025 - 16:00